‘My Step’ Indignant Over Government Draft, Mirzoyan Persuaded to Back Down: ‘Hraparak’
‘Hraparak’ newspaper reports that the controversial draft to double fines for not wearing masks, which was withdrawn from circulation, was opposed by the government to ‘My Step.’ Initially, there was resistance within the ruling faction to taking all the blame, and it is no coincidence that Maria Karapetyan was appointed as the main reporter for the draft since no one from the legal and constitutional issues committee agreed to take on that burden. She had a task to prove her ‘loyalty’ to the high authorities.
When a significant public outcry arose, Ararat Mirzoyan intervened and told the government that this could damage their image, as they cannot take everything upon themselves. Sources informed us that the ruling faction is equally outraged by the government’s intention to remove the subject of ‘History of the Armenian Church’ from the school curriculum.
